Job description

DEPARTMENT: Maintenance
JOB TITLE: Facility Maintenance Worker
REPORTS TO: Operations Manager
FLSA: Part-Time, Non-Exempt
PAY: $19.00 / hour

Position Summary

Under the direct supervision of the Operations Manager, assists in the repair and maintenance of all mechanical, electrical, HVAC, plumbing, and building systems. Set up electrical power and lighting controls for events.

Major Responsibilities
  • Inventories all tools, equipment, and supplies.
  • Works extended and/or irregular hours, including nights, weekends, and holidays as needed.
  • Performs corrective, preventative maintenance and upgrades on select systems.
  • Performs tasks in a timely manner with a high regard for quality that is consistent with the needs of the Jekyll Island Convention Center.
  • Installs electrical power for exhibitors, clients, and vendors.
  • Adjusts lighting controls for exhibitors, clients, and vendors.
  • Performs facility painting, light bulb changes, filter changes, patching, and general repairs as needed.
  • Conducts interior and exterior rounds and reports unusual events.
  • Uses aerial motorized equipment to perform lightweight rigging of banners, lights, etc.
  • Recommends and plans preventive maintenance programs for facility equipment, repairs, and systems through Legends Global's ALTUM, and manages the work order process.
  • Maintains records for equipment inventory and maintenance performed on all building machines and equipment.
  • Ensures adherence to safety codes, including OSHA guidelines and other safety-related standards.
  • Performs all other duties and responsibilities as assigned.
Working Conditions

This position is not substantially exposed to adverse environmental conditions.

Physical requirements include the ability to communicate verbally and the ability to lift 50 to 75 lbs.
